India targets $25 billion in hand and power tools exports by 2035, aiming to create 3.5 million jobs.
India aims to boost its hand and power tools exports to $25 billion by 2035, creating around 3.5 million jobs, according to a NITI Aayog report.
The global market is expected to grow to $190 billion by 2035.
India faces a 14-17% cost disadvantage compared to China but plans to develop industrial clusters, reform regulations, and offer financial support to enhance competitiveness and capture a larger market share.
